A Secret Weapon For what is md5's application

This article will check out the differences among MD5 and SHA for password hashing, outlining their respective strengths and weaknesses, and detailing why a person is usually most well-liked over another in modern-day cryptographic practices.

These vulnerabilities can be exploited by attackers to build destructive details While using the similar hash as respectable knowledge or to reverse-engineer hashed passwords, undermining security.

Nevertheless, after a while, vulnerabilities in MD5 turned obvious, bringing about its deprecation in favor of more secure algorithms like SHA-256. Even with its weaknesses, MD5 remains utilized in a few legacy units as a result of its performance and ease of implementation, even though its use in stability-sensitive applications is now normally discouraged.

Incidentally, if you are interested in how MD5 decryption definitely functions, I highly motivate you to Check out my e-book “The Secrets and techniques of MD5 Decryption” here. It points out almost everything you need to know, likely straight to the point with practical illustrations it is possible to check on the Computer system.

MD5 performs by breaking apart the enter data into blocks, after which iterating about Each individual block to apply a series of mathematical operations to create an output that is exclusive for that block. These outputs are then put together and further processed to provide the final digest.

In addition, MD5 is greatly supported across a variety of programming languages and platforms, rendering it obtainable for developers.

As such, MD5 is mostly no more regarded as Harmless for securing passwords, and lots of protection experts and organisations have moved faraway from applying it in favour of safer algorithms.

Whenever we get into the 49th Procedure, it’s time for the start of the fourth round. We obtain a new method, which We are going to dissipate right until the end in the 64th spherical:

Many facts breaches associated attackers exploiting MD5 vulnerabilities in hashed password databases. When they obtained the hashed passwords, they utilised pre-graphic assaults to expose the plaintext passwords, Placing consumer accounts in danger.

Isolate or Exchange: If possible, isolate legacy methods in the broader network to attenuate exposure. Plan for your gradual replacement or enhance of such devices with safer authentication procedures.

Speed of MD5: MD5 is fast and effective at making hash values, which was initially a gain. However, this speed also can make it a lot easier for attackers to perform brute-drive or dictionary assaults to locate a matching hash for just a get more info message. Due to these vulnerabilities, MD5 is taken into account insecure for cryptographic functions, especially in applications that need integrity verification or digital signatures. MD5 in Digital Signatures and Certificates

Type “include(a,b)” into the sphere exactly where it states “Calculation equation”. This only tells the calculator so as to add the quantities We've typed in for any and B. This provides us a results of:

Assault to this sort of details sets bring about the economical damage, sabotage or publicity of confidential resources belonging to individuals and fiscal and integrity spoil for companies. There have been appreciable growth…

MD5 was designed by Ronald Rivest in 1991 as an advancement above earlier hash features. It was meant to be rapidly and effective, building a singular fingerprint for digital knowledge.

Leave a Reply

Your email address will not be published. Required fields are marked *